###
### classic bootstrap stuff
###
set -x
rm -f aclocal.m4 m4/oldgettext.m4 configure config.guess config.log config.sub ltmain.sh libtool ltconfig missing mkinstalldirs depcomp install-sh
rm -Rf intl
# Check for gettext
if gettextize --version >/dev/null 2>&1
then
if expr `gettextize --version | sed -e '1s/[^0-9]*//' -e q` \
'>' 0.11.2 >/dev/null 2>&1
then
# We have gettext, and a recent version! Everything is cool.
autopoint || exit 1
GETTEXT=yes
else
# User's gettext is too old. try to continue anyway.
mkdir -p intl
echo > intl/Makefile.am
echo 'AC_DEFUN([AM_GNU_GETTEXT_VERSION], [])' > m4/oldgettext.m4
GETTEXT=old
fi;else
# we don't have gettext. grmbl. try to continue anyway.
mkdir -p intl
echo > intl/Makefile.am
echo 'AC_DEFUN([AM_GNU_GETTEXT_VERSION], [])' > m4/oldgettext.m4
GETTEXT=no
fi
# Check for automake
amvers="none"
if automake-1.7 --version >/dev/null 2>&1
then
amvers="-1.7"
else
if automake-1.6 --version >/dev/null 2>&1
then
amvers="-1.6"
if expr "`automake-1.6 --version | sed -e '1s/[^0-9]*//' -e q`" "<=" "1.6.1" > /dev/null 2>&1
then AUTOMAKESUCKS=yes
fi
else
if automake-1.5 --version >/dev/null 2>&1
then
amvers="-1.5"
else
if automake --version > /dev/null 2>&1
then
amvers=`automake --version | sed -e '1s/[^0-9]*//' -e q`
case $amvers in
1.6|1.6.0|1.6.1)
AUTOMAKESUCKS=yes ;;
esac
if expr "$amvers" "<" "1.5" > /dev/null 2>&1
then amvers="none"
else amvers=""
fi
fi
fi
fi
fi
if test x$amvers = xnone
then
set +x
echo "you need automake version 1.5 or later"
exit 1
fi
# Do the rest
aclocal${amvers} -I m4 || exit 1
autoheader || exit 1
automake${amvers} --foreign --add-missing --copy || PERLSUCKS=yes
case "$PERLSUCKS" in
no)
;;
yes)
set +x
echo ""
echo "==========================================================="
echo "IMPORTANT NOTE: automake failed. On certain systems this is"
echo "because of insufficient stack size. Please set the stack"
echo "size to something bigger or unlimited (\`unlimit stacksize')"
echo "and try again."
exit 1
;;
esac
# Wrap automake's long lines, because the Solaris sed doesn't support lines
# longer than 3999 characters, and ./configure calls sed. We use Perl instead
# of sed for obvious reasons :)
perl -ne 'if(/^.{500}/) {s/(.{200}[^ ]* )/$1\\\n\t/g} print $_' < Makefile.in > Makefile.in.tmp && mv Makefile.in.tmp Makefile.in
autoconf || exit 1
